Undergraduate students from institutions across the United States spent the summer at UT Health San Antonio gaining hands-on experience in biomedical research while working alongside leading faculty scientists and mentors.
Through the Summer Physiology Undergraduate Research Program (SPUR) and the Summer Undergraduate Research Fellowship (SURF), both housed in the Joe R. and Teresa Lozano Long School of Medicine, students spent 10 weeks immersed in research projects, gaining firsthand laboratory experience, professional mentorship and opportunities for real-world discovery.
